Search this question and you get a list of tips. Add schema. Publish more. Get on Reddit. Write FAQs.

None of it tells you how to improve AI visibility in the order that matters.

Some of that helps. The problem is that a list of tips cannot tell you which tip you need, and the four things you are being told to fix sit at four different points in a chain. If the first link is broken, the other three do nothing, and you will spend a quarter publishing content that no machine ever fetched.

So here is the chain instead of the list.

Four gates, in order

A page reaches an AI answer by passing four gates. Each has a different failure and a different fix.

Retrieval. Can a machine fetch and read the page at all.

Selection. For this specific question, does the system pick your page out of everything it could have picked.

Absorption. Does your text actually shape the sentences in the answer, or was it read and dropped.

Framing. When you do appear, are you the recommendation or a footnote beside someone described in a paragraph.

The order is not a suggestion. Diagnosing absorption on a page that fails retrieval is how teams lose months. Work the gates in sequence and stop at the first failure.

Gate one: can a machine fetch your page at all?

The ACM SIGIR 2026 study How Generative AI Disrupts Search, built on a public benchmark of 11,500 real user queries, found that sites blocking Google's AI crawler were significantly less likely to be retrieved into AI Overviews, even when the content was otherwise reachable.

A lot of teams added those blocks in 2024 on advice that was reasonable at the time. Then the advice changed and the robots file did not.

Open yours before you spend anything on content. If an AI user-agent is disallowed, nothing below this line can help you, and no dashboard will explain why your excellent pages are invisible.

Gate two: where is the demand you cannot see?

This is the finding we did not expect, and we found it while planning this article rather than while building the product.

We ran 36 different phrasings of one live customer question through Google Ads exact search volume (United States, English, 30 August 2026). The keyword-shaped phrasings returned real numbers. The chat-shaped phrasings returned zero.

Nine of twelve natural phrasings return zero. We hear all of them from customers every week.

They are zero because people ask them inside a chat box, where no keyword tool counts them. The demand is real and the measuring instrument cannot see it.

That has a direct consequence for improving AI visibility. If your content plan comes only from a keyword tool, you are planning against the half of demand that still runs through a search box, and writing nothing for the half that does not.

The fix is cheap. Keep two target lists per page. Keyword targets carry the title, the H1, the slug, and the meta, and they come from volume. Prompt targets carry the H2s and the FAQ entries, and they come from your sales calls, your support inbox, and the People Also Ask results. One page earns Google traffic from the first list and AI citations from the second.

Gate three: what makes a page get absorbed?

Being fetched and being used are separate outcomes. The measurement work in From Citation Selection to Citation Absorption, built from 602 prompts, 21,143 citations, and 18,151 fetched pages, separated them and found that pages influencing the generated answer were longer, more structured, closer in meaning to the question, and denser in extractable evidence: definitions, numerical facts, comparisons, and procedural steps.

We turned that into a working set of diagnostic rules, thirteen of which we run against a page to explain why it was read and dropped. Three of them account for most of what we find.

Answer position. Every section must answer the question its heading implies within the first two sentences. Not paragraph three. Marketing writing is trained to build tension before delivering the answer, and a system assembling a response has no patience for tension: it takes the span that resolves the question, which will be somebody else's if it is not yours. This is the cheapest fix in the entire category, because it is almost always a reordering rather than a rewrite.

Numbers in text. A figure that exists only inside a chart, an infographic, or a screenshot does not exist to the thing reading your page. We find this on nearly every page built by a design-led team. Restate every load-bearing number in a sentence next to the visual, with its source and the date you checked it.

Standalone definitions. Define your subject once in a sentence that still makes sense when it is cut out and pasted somewhere else. That is the actual test, and it is strict: a definition opening with "it", "this approach", or "as we saw above" dies the moment it leaves the page, which is exactly what extraction does to it.

The other ten cover unsourced statistics, comparisons trapped in tables with no prose, procedures written as narrative, steps that cannot survive being separated, and claims where the brand is two sentences away behind a pronoun.

Gate four: which sources actually get cited?

Here is where most articles on this topic quote a statistic about which sites AI engines cite most. You have probably seen the ones about Reddit, or about YouTube inside Google's answers.

We are not repeating those, and the reason is worth your time.

Every one of those figures we could find comes from a company selling a product in this category, publishing a study about the category it sells into. That is not automatically wrong. It is also not something we are willing to launder into our own content as though we had verified it, and we have a rule that we do not cite vendors who sell what we sell.

What we can tell you comes from the SIGIR work above. It found that the source sets retrieved by different systems overlap remarkably little, under 0.2 average Jaccard similarity between engines, and that generative search retrieved significantly more Google-owned content than classic Google search did, while classic Google leaned toward institutional sites in government and education.

Two things follow, and they are enough to act on.

Your own site is one voice among many, and on most questions it is a minority one. Models assemble their picture of you from wherever they can reach. Pages you do not own, describing you in your buyers' vocabulary, contribute to answers you never targeted.

And winning on one engine tells you very little about the others. A single blended visibility score across four engines hides exactly the gap you would act on.

When we have run enough scans on real customer sites to publish our own source-mix numbers, we will publish them with the sample size attached. We are not there yet, and saying so seems better than borrowing somebody's chart.

Frequently asked questions

What is the fastest way to improve AI visibility?

Check your robots file for AI user-agents, then reorder your ten best pages so each section answers its heading in the first two sentences. Both are hours of work, not weeks, and they clear the two gates that block everything downstream.

How long before changes show up in AI answers?

Retrieval changes follow recrawl, so days to weeks. Content changes need a full measurement cycle either side to be visible above the noise, which in practice means about a month. If you are checking weekly on a small prompt set you are mostly watching noise, which we explain in why one AI visibility check proves nothing.

Do I need to be on Reddit to improve AI visibility?

Being described accurately on pages you do not own helps, and community sites are one place that happens. Treat it as one lane among several rather than the strategy, and be honest in the thread; astroturf reads as astroturf to people and to models.

Does schema markup improve AI visibility?

It helps machines parse your page and costs little, so keep it. The absorption research found influence tracked content properties: length, structure, semantic match, and extractable evidence. Schema on a page with none of those does not carry it.

What should I measure to know it worked?

Appearance rate on a frozen prompt set, reported with its sample size, per engine rather than blended. If your tool gives you one number with no sample attached, you cannot tell improvement from drift.

The uncomfortable summary is that most AI visibility work is unglamorous editing of pages you already published, plus one afternoon in a text file. The tactics that get written about are the ones that make better articles, not the ones that move the number. We would rather hand you the boring version, because the boring version is checkable.
